Rev. Ernie Hautala and his family arrived in the Philippines and began an evangelistic Bible Basketball program in Lipa, Batangas with the motto: No Bible, No Basketball. Hundreds of young men heard the Gospel through this Basketball ministry.
As the work began, the first WOL staff members were added: Yoly Lagrimas and Lalit Edillor.
Word of Life began evangelistic and discipleship Bible studies at two large universities. (University of the East and Polytechnic University of the Philippines).
The Lord also opened the door for evangelistic and discipleship Bible studies in over 25 offices (DBP, Meralco, PLDT, Landbank, Immigration, Census, CEC, etc.)

Don Lough, Jr. serves as the President and CEO of Word of Life Fellowship, Inc. He graduated from the Word of Life Bible Institute (1984), Cedarville University (1987) and earned a Master of Theology (Th.M.) degree from Dallas Theological Seminary (1992). He has been honored with two Doctor of Divinity degrees (D.D.) and is presently completing a Doctor of Ministry (D.Min.) degree in strategic leadership from Capital Seminary.
Don’s personal ministry journey began with his family’s involvement in their local church. As a young man, he played the piano for church and camp meetings, he enjoyed summers in Word of Life camp kitchens, and eventually directed the camp counselors on Word of Life Island. Unique ministry and leadership opportunities surfaced during Don’s years in seminary, including assisting Drs. Howard Hendricks and Mark Bailey, serving as Program Administrator for the Hendricks Center for Christian Leadership, and taking on the Manager of Prospect Research role for DTS. After returning to Word of Life in 1992, Don became the Vice President of the International Division. In 2011, he was named Executive Director of the worldwide organization. He is a contributing author for multiple books and magazines and is privileged to be a member of the Board of Trustees at Cedarville University.
Don and his amazing wife, Darla, have been married for over 30 years and rejoice in being the parents of four adult children who are preparing for and engaged in ministry.
Don never dreamed he would be leading Word of Life Fellowship. However, he remembers well Dr. Hendrick’s wise advice: “Lie low, Exalt Christ”. These words have become Don’s motto for life and ministry. He often says, “My identity is in Christ, not in what I do”.
Dr. John Barnett has been teaching the Word of God for 30+ years.
Born and raised in Michigan, John has studied at Michigan State University, Bob Jones University (B.S., B.A., M.A., M. Div.), The Master’s Seminary (faculty and Th. M. work), Dallas Theological Seminary (Dr. of Biblical Ministry) and with Francis Schaeffer at L’Abri Fellowship.
As a home educating family, John and Bonnie teach children and teens with enthusiasm and love. In the past 30 years of uninterrupted ministry, John has served congregations in Michigan, Georgia, Rhode Island, California, Oklahoma and Michigan. In 2017 the precious saints at Calvary Bible Church in Kalamazoo, Michigan commissioned and set out John and Bonnie as full-time global partner missionaries. John & Bonnie are now ministering the Gospel primarily in Asia, Europe, Africa & the Middle East.
John has served on the Faculty of the Master’s College & Seminary. He was an Associate Pastor to Dr. John MacArthur at Grace Community Church for five years overseeing the Shepherding Ministries. During graduate school, John served as the Assistant Dean of Men at Bob Jones University for five years.
Called to the ministry as a young man—his passion remains prayer and the ministry of God’s Word. As a global Christian, and having ministered the Word in 40 nations around the world, John’s ministry is deeply touched by outreach and evangelism. As a Seminary Professor of Theology, Church History and the English Bible, John’s messages reflect the background of the Scripture from the ancient biblical world, the history of the church and the daily life in far corners of the planet. In 1998 a new ministry called Discover the Book Ministry was launched to provide electronic copies of Pastor John’s audio, video, and text studies free of charge to pastors, missionaries, and other believers. Since then, this ministry has grown to serve saints in all 50 states and over 145 lands around the world, as well as through daily radio on a growing number of radio stations in the USA, Europe and the Caribbean.
